Surrey RCMP need help finding 33 year old suspect Jeremy Morgan

Surrey RCMP is asking for the public’s assistance in locating Jeremy David Morgan who is wanted on multiple warrants.

33 year old Jeremy Morgan is currently wanted on warrants for robbery, use of an imitation firearm to commit a crime, possession of a loaded restricted firearm, and breach of probation.

Jeremy Morgan is described as Caucasian, approximately 6’1 tall, 170 lbs, brown hair and blue eyes . Morgan is known to frequent the Whalley area of Surrey.

The public is cautioned against trying to apprehend or approach Morgan, and is asked to call 911 if he is sighted. Anyone with information about this incident is asked to contact the Surrey RCMP at 604-599-0502, or Crime Stoppers, if they wish to remain anonymous, at 1-800-222-8477 or www.solvecrime.ca.
